    I realized later that when I couldn't find an ending, it's because there was none. I would get flash inspirations for things, yeah, based on scenes i saw in my head but they were more like self-contained things rather than elaborate stories. Don't throw them away, though. Keep them all. One day you will begin to feel out the story you want to tell. Your mind may just be too cluttered with all the ideas flying about. Write them down and just keep imagining what it is your are trying to write or what you want to say. When you find it, all these little bridges to nowhere may suddenly connect for you or you may toss them out as you'e found what you really want to say. It just takes time. If you have nothing to write, don't force it. Just relax. It'll come out when it's ready.
